Subject: [PATCH 8/8] fdisk: simplify device opening
Date: Mon, 16 Apr 2012 11:44:52 +0200 [thread overview]
Message-ID: <1334569492.2552.17.camel@offbook> (raw)
From: Davidlohr Bueso <dave@gnu.org>
This patch makes fdisk open(2) the device in only one place (get_boot), instead of
having to depend on user input (ie: listing -l).

diff --git a/fdisk/fdisk.c b/fdisk/fdisk.c
index 8079f11..a91187a 100644
--- a/fdisk/fdisk.c
+++ b/fdisk/fdisk.c
@@ -1096,13 +1096,18 @@ static int get_boot(int try_only) {
disklabel = ANY_LABEL;
memset(MBRbuffer, 0, 512);
- if (!try_only) {
+ if (try_only && (fd = open(disk_device, O_RDONLY)) < 0) {
+ fprintf(stderr, _("Cannot open %s\n"), disk_device);
+ fatal(unable_to_open);
+ }
+ else {
if ((fd = open(disk_device, O_RDWR)) < 0) {
+ /* ok, can we read-only the device? */
if ((fd = open(disk_device, O_RDONLY)) < 0)
fatal(unable_to_open);
else
printf(_("You will not be able to write "
- "the partition table.\n"));
+ "the partition table.\n"));
}
}
@@ -1113,7 +1118,6 @@ static int get_boot(int try_only) {
}
get_geometry(fd, NULL);
-
update_units();
if (!check_dos_label())
@@ -2707,26 +2711,15 @@ print_partition_table_from_option(char *device)
if (setjmp(listingbuf))
return;
gpt_warning(device);
- if ((fd = open(disk_device, O_RDONLY)) >= 0) {
- gb = get_boot(1);
- if (gb > 0) { /* I/O error */
- } else if (gb < 0) { /* no DOS signature */
- list_disk_geometry();
- if (disklabel != AIX_LABEL && disklabel != MAC_LABEL)
- btrydev(device);
- } else {
- list_table(0);
- }
- close(fd);
- } else {
- /* Ignore other errors, since we try IDE
- and SCSI hard disks which may not be
- installed on the system. */
- if (errno == EACCES) {
- fprintf(stderr, _("Cannot open %s\n"), device);
- return;
- }
- }
+ gb = get_boot(1);
+ if (gb < 0) { /* no DOS signature */
+ list_disk_geometry();
+ if (disklabel != AIX_LABEL && disklabel != MAC_LABEL)
+ btrydev(device);
+ }
+ else if (!gb)
+ list_table(0);
+ close(fd);
}
